Internet-Draft draft-ietf-httpbis-resumable-upload-08.txt is now available. It is a work item of the HTTP (HTTPBIS) WG of the IETF. Title: Resumable Uploads for HTTP Authors: Marius Kleidl Guoye Zhang Lucas Pardue Name: draft-ietf-httpbis-resumable-upload-08.txt Pages: 39 Dates: 2025-04-08 Abstract: Data transfer using the Hypertext Transfer Protocol (HTTP) is often interrupted by canceled requests or dropped connections. If the intended recipient can indicate how much of the data was received prior to interruption, a sender can resume data transfer at that point instead of attempting to transfer all of the data again. HTTP range requests support this concept of resumable downloads from server to client. This document describes a mechanism that supports resumable uploads from client to server using HTTP.
